Harness Acquires Qwiet AI, Strengthens Application Security for AI Era

Harness, a leading AI DevOps Platform™ company, has announced its acquisition of Qwiet AI, a prominent agentic AI-powered vulnerability detection and reachability analysis firm previously known as ShiftLeft, Inc. The acquisition, effective September 26, 2025, follows the company's merger with Traceable earlier in March 2025. This move comes as Harness's application security business is anticipated to achieve $50M in ARR this year.
The software development landscape is witnessing rapid acceleration, driven by AI coding tools and practices like 'vibe coding.' However, the increased speed has led to AI-generated code inheriting insecure patterns, omitting safeguards, and introducing fabricated dependencies, resulting in a surge of hidden vulnerabilities. This has left security teams inundated with alerts, many of which are low-value or false positives, causing critical risks to go unnoticed. The gap between innovation and security is widening, posing challenges for enterprises aiming to scale AI while maintaining compliance and speed.
The acquisition of Qwiet AI signifies Harness's enhanced commitment to application security in the AI era, aligning with its vision for the future of software development, where security and speed are intertwined. The integration of Qwiet AI's advanced Code Property Graph (CPG) technology with the Software Delivery Knowledge Graph, powered by Harness AI and combined with Traceable runtime data, will provide deeper application awareness and precision to vulnerability detection. This integration aims to highlight the significant risks, enabling faster remediation by developers and allowing security teams to focus on driving innovation.
The addition of Rahul Sood as General Manager further supports Harness's security leadership. Sood, an industry veteran with extensive leadership experience at companies such as Palo Alto Networks, Google Cloud, Pindrop, and SAP, is set to lead the application security business and steer strategy as Harness continues to build the most comprehensive AI DevSecOps platform. The acquisition of Qwiet AI strengthens Harness's existing security portfolio, ensuring the secure delivery of software from the initial step throughout the SDLC, establishing a new standard for enterprises to release software with speed, resiliency, and confidence.
